For a long time, scientists believed they understood how materials strikes deep contained in the Earth. The fundamental principle appeared easy sufficient. Tectonic plates slowly shift throughout the planet, some slide beneath others, and the stays of those plates sink into the mantle and finally disappear. Yet new analysis has revealed one thing sudden far under the Pacific Ocean. Seismic imaging has detected monumental, dense rock constructions buried deep beneath the western Pacific in areas the place they need to not exist based on present geological fashions. Their dimension, form and site have left specialists genuinely puzzled, sparking debate about whether or not these could be the remnants of historic tectonic plates, materials left over from Earth’s earliest formation or one thing solely unknown.A peer-reviewed examine printed in Scientific Reports used superior full-waveform seismic imaging to map the deep mantle below the western Pacific and found dramatic anomalies that problem long-accepted concepts. The analysis reveals that seismic waves decelerate and speed up unusually in sure deep zones, suggesting the presence of chilly, dense rock constructions 1000’s of kilometres beneath the ocean ground.
How seismic know-how revealed hidden mantle constructions below the Pacific
The examine relied on full waveform inversion, a way that makes use of monumental units of seismic information to create high-resolution 3D pictures of Earth’s inside. Instead of analysing solely a restricted variety of earthquake wave paths, this method makes use of the complete wave discipline, providing readability far deeper than conventional seismic fashions. According to the findings, beneath the western Pacific, huge rock formations lengthen deep into the decrease mantle. These areas present seismic velocities inconsistent with regular mantle materials, pointing towards unexpectedly dense and preserved constructions.What makes this discovery so hanging is the placement. These formations don’t sit close to any trendy subduction zones, the place such slabs are usually anticipated. Instead, they seem in areas thought to have been geologically steady for tens of hundreds of thousands of years. Their presence implies that Earth’s mantle could maintain way more complexity and hidden historical past than beforehand thought.
Why do these hidden constructions below the Pacific problem geological principle
Standard fashions of plate tectonics recommend that when plates sink into the mantle, they step by step warmth, deform and blend with surrounding rock till they’re absorbed fully. Subducted materials is due to this fact often positioned close to the sides of tectonic plates. The newly found constructions defy this sample. If they’re the stays of historic slabs, they travelled removed from their authentic subduction zone, or they survived intact for a whole lot of hundreds of thousands of years, resisting destruction.Another speculation proposes that these anomalies may characterize primordial materials left from the earliest levels of Earth’s formation, earlier than the floor cooled and separated into crust and mantle. If so, they might maintain chemical signatures billions of years outdated. That could be a unprecedented scientific discovery, suggesting Earth incorporates inner relics of its earliest historical past.Both potentialities would require researchers to rethink how the mantle circulates materials and the way steady its deep layers actually are.
What this discovery means for understanding Earth and future analysis
If confirmed, these mysterious constructions below the Pacific may present very important clues about every little thing from Earth’s magnetic discipline to volcanic exercise. Deep mantle anomalies have an effect on warmth move, and modifications in warmth distribution can affect the behaviour of hotspots similar to Hawaii and Samoa. The anomalies might also clarify irregularities within the velocity and path of mantle plumes, which assist drive volcanism and continental drift.Understanding these formations may additionally make clear why sure elements of the Pacific Ring of Fire are extra volcanically energetic than others. Geologists imagine these deep options may act like obstacles or channels that redirect molten materials, shaping each earthquakes and eruptions.
